A 2508 New York Assembly · 2025 Regular Session

Relates to liability for the manufacture, sale, leasing or other disposition of ammunition feeding devices and compensation for damages

This bill creates strict liability for manufacturers and dealers of large-capacity ammunition feeding devices (such as magazines holding more than 5 rounds for rifles/shotguns or 15 for pistols) if those devices are used in an illegal firearm discharge causing injury or death. Victims or their families can seek compensation without proving fault or defect, but the law excludes cases where the injured person was committing a crime, or the device was sold to authorized law enforcement/military personnel, or the shooter was such personnel. The bill does not limit other legal claims available to victims and applies to causes of action accruing after its effective date.
